作品简介
当商业价值观和个人价值观发生冲突时,当管理者面临与其个人价值观冲突的商业决策时,就会出现“决定性时刻”。这些时刻测试了一个人对这些价值观的承诺,并塑造了他们的性格甚至决定了职业成败。有没有一种深思熟虑而又务实的方法来做出正确的选择?畅销书作家小约瑟夫·巴达拉克通过三个案例展示了如何处理这些困境。这些案例结合在一起,代表了管理者在职业发展过程中面临的不断升级的责任和个人修炼。本书借鉴了四位哲学家的见解——亚里士多德、马基雅维利、尼采和詹姆斯——他们提供了极具操作性的建议。本书是帮助读者走出选择性困难的实用指南。
小约瑟夫·巴达拉克,哈佛商学院约翰·沙德商业伦理讲席教授,为哈佛商学院MBA项目及高级经理培训项目教授“战略管理”“综合管理”“商业伦理”等课程,同时担任哈佛大学股东责任咨询顾问委员会主席,著有《沉静领导》等书。
Introduction of works
The "defining moment" occurs when business values and personal values conflict, when managers are faced with business decisions that conflict with their personal values. These moments test a person's commitment to these values and shape their character and even determine career success or failure. Is there a thoughtful and pragmatic way to make the right choice? Bestselling author Joseph Badarak Jr. shows how to deal with these dilemmas through three case studies. Taken together, these cases represent the escalating responsibilities and personal discipline that managers face in their professional development. The book draws on the insights of four philosophers - Aristotle, Machiavelli, Nietzsche, and James - who offer practical advice. This book is a practical guide to help readers overcome the difficulty of choice.
Joseph Badarak, Jr., the John Shad Professor of Business Ethics at Harvard Business School, teaches courses such as "Strategic Management", "General Management" and "Business Ethics" for the Harvard Business School MBA Program and the Executive Training Program. He also serves as the chairman of the Advisory Committee on Shareholder Responsibility at Harvard University and is the author of "Quiet Leadership" and other books.
